Art insurance is a specialized form of insurance that provides coverage for art pieces against a wide range of risks. From accidental damage to theft and even natural disasters, art insurance ensures that your precious collection is safeguarded in case of unforeseen events. While most homeowners insurance policies may offer some coverage for art pieces, they often have limited protection and may not cover the full value of your collection. This is why it’s important to consider a separate art insurance policy specifically designed to meet the unique needs of art collectors.

One of the key benefits of art insurance is that it provides financial protection in the event of loss or damage to your collection. This can include coverage for accidental breakage, fire, flood, vandalism, and theft. Without proper insurance coverage, you may be left facing significant financial losses in the event of a disaster. By having an art insurance policy in place, you can rest easy knowing that your investments are protected and that you will be compensated for any damages or losses incurred.

It’s important to note that not all art insurance policies are created equal. When shopping for art insurance, it’s essential to understand the terms and conditions of the policy, as well as the coverage limits and exclusions. Some policies may have limitations on where and how your art can be displayed, while others may require appraisals and documentation of the value of each piece in your collection. By working with an experienced art insurance provider, you can customize a policy that meets your specific needs and provides the right level of coverage for your collection.

Another important consideration when it comes to art insurance is the value of your collection. Art values can fluctuate over time, and it’s important to regularly update your insurance policy to reflect any changes in the value of your art pieces. This may require getting appraisals from qualified professionals to ensure that your coverage accurately reflects the current market value of your collection. By keeping your insurance policy up to date, you can avoid being underinsured and ensure that you are adequately protected in case of a claim.
